You want to include a clip from a movie in your school presentation. How can you determine if your use qualifies as fair use?
Consider factors such as the purpose and character of the use, the nature of the copyrighted work, the amount and substantiality of the portion used, and the effect on the potential market. If your use meets these criteria, it may qualify as fair use.

You find a historical document online that seems to be in the public domain. How can you verify its copyright status?
Check for copyright expiration or ascertain if the work was created by the government or released into the public domain by the creator. Confirm the copyright status before using the document.

You come across a website offering free resources. How do you ensure proper attribution when using these materials?
Follow the requirements of the Creative Commons license or the terms specified by the website. Provide proper attribution by including the creator's name, the title of the work, and a link to the original source.

What is the definition of copyright?
the exclusive legal right, given to an originator or an assignee to print, publish, perform, film, or record literary, artistic, or musical material, and to authorize others to do the same.

You're creating a podcast and want to use a song as background music. What options do you have for obtaining the music legally?
You can use music licensed under Creative Commons for your podcast, making sure to follow the terms of the license. Alternatively, you can use royalty-free music or obtain permission from the copyright holder.
